%DM Difference-Map algorithm
%
% [self, cache, psi_dash, fourier_error ] = DM(self,par,cache,psi_dash,fourier_error, iter)
%
%
% ** self structure containing inputs: e.g. current reconstruction results, data, mask, positions, pixel size, ..
% ** par structure containing parameters for the engines
% ** psi_dash complex projection from previous iteration, or emppty in first iteration
% ** cache structure with precalculated values to avoid unnecessary overhead
% ** fourier_error array [Npos,1] containing evolution of reconstruction error
% ** iter current iteration number
%
% returns:
% ++ self self-like structure with final reconstruction
% ++ cache structure with precalculated values to avoid unnecessary overhead
% ++ psi_dash complex projection from previous iteration, or emppty in first iteration
% ++ fourier_error array [Npos,1] containing evolution of reconstruction error
%
% Publications most relevant to the Difference-Map implementation
% + P. Thibault, M. Dierolf, A. Menzel, O. Bunk, C. David, F. Pfeiffer,
% "High-Resolution Scanning X-ray Diffraction Microscopy," Science 321, 379-382 (2008)
% + P. Thibault, M. Dierolf, O. Bunk, A. Menzel, F. Pfeiffer,
% "Probe retrieval in ptychographic coherent diffractive imaging,"
% Ultramicroscopy 109, 338343 (2009)
